Output 66d4d7934806c34630dffbaa1ff4cc5db2614317f3282d185726975c376f5f60:0

value
90000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d70cb733fbdb2717c101c20f62f261a9f9505c0 OP_EQUAL
address
3Qo61C5o8VAdPshobjmz8piYkuzBfDx5Su
transaction
66d4d7934806c34630dffbaa1ff4cc5db2614317f3282d185726975c376f5f60
spent
true